/**
|
|
* Change all weights according to a pattern ressembling to a "double strategy" 2 to 1 then 1 to 2.
|
|
* Can only be applied to 2 objectives vector problem
|
|
*/
|
|
template <class MOEOT>
|
|
class moeoDichoWeightStrategy: public moeoVariableWeightStrategy<MOEOT>
|
|
{
|
|
public:
|
|
/**
|
|
* default constructor
|
|
*/
|
|
moeoDichoWeightStrategy():random(default_random),num(0){}
|
|
|
|
/**
|
|
* constructor with a given random generator, for algorithms wanting to keep the same generator for some reason
|
|
* @param _random an uniform random generator
|
|
*/
|
|
moeoDichoWeightStrategy(UF_random_generator<double> &_random):random(_random),num(0){}
|
|
|
|
/**
|
|
*
|
|
* @param _weights the weights to change
|
|
* @param moeot a moeot, will be kept in an archive in order to calculate weights later
|
|
*/
|
|
void operator()(std::vector<double> &_weights,const MOEOT &moeot){
|
|
std::vector<double> res;
|
|
ObjectiveVector tmp;
|
|
_weights.resize(moeot.objectiveVector().size());
|
|
if (arch.size()<2){
|
|
//archive too small, we generate starting weights to populate it
|
|
//if no better solution is provided, we will toggle between (0,1) and (1,0)
|
|
arch(moeot);
|
|
if (num==0){
|
|
_weights[0]=0;
|
|
_weights[1]=1;
|
|
num++;
|
|
}else{
|
|
_weights[1]=0;
|
|
_weights[0]=1;
|
|
num=0;
|
|
std::sort(arch.begin(),arch.end(),cmpParetoSort());
|
|
it=arch.begin();
|
|
}
|
|
return;
|
|
}else{
|
|
if (it!=arch.end()){
|
|
tmp=(*it).objectiveVector();
|
|
it++;
|
|
if (it==arch.end()){
|
|
//we were at the last elements, recurse to update the archive
|
|
operator()(_weights,moeot);
|
|
return;
|
|
}
|
|
toAdd.push_back(moeot);
|
|
res=normal(tmp,(*it).objectiveVector());
|
|
_weights[0]=res[0];
|
|
_weights[1]=res[1];
|
|
}else{
|
|
//we only add new elements to the archive once we have done an entire cycle on it,
|
|
//to prevent iterator breaking
|
|
//then we reset the iterator, and we recurse to start over
|
|
arch(toAdd);
|
|
toAdd.clear();
|
|
std::sort(arch.begin(),arch.end(),cmpParetoSort());
|
|
it=arch.begin();
|
|
operator()(_weights,moeot);
|
|
return;
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
|
private:
|
|
typedef typename MOEOT::ObjectiveVector ObjectiveVector;
|
|
|
|
std::vector<double> normal(const ObjectiveVector &_obj1, const ObjectiveVector &_obj2){
|
|
std::vector<double> res;
|
|
double sum=0;
|
|
for (unsigned int i=0;i<_obj1.size();i++){
|
|
if (_obj1[i]>_obj2[i])
|
|
res.push_back(_obj1[i]-_obj2[i]);
|
|
else
|
|
res.push_back(_obj2[i]-_obj1[i]);
|
|
sum+=res[i];
|
|
}
|
|
for (unsigned int i=0;i<_obj1.size();i++) res[i]=res[i]/sum;
|
|
return res;
|
|
}
|
|
struct cmpParetoSort
|
|
{
|
|
//since we apply it to a 2dimension pareto front, we can sort every objectiveVector
|
|
// following either objective without problem
|
|
bool operator()(const MOEOT & a,const MOEOT & b) const
|
|
{
|
|
return b.objectiveVector()[0]<a.objectiveVector()[0];
|
|
}
|
|
};
|
|
|
|
UF_random_generator<double> &random;
|
|
UF_random_generator<double> default_random;
|
|
int num;
|
|
moeoUnboundedArchive<MOEOT> arch;
|
|
eoPop<MOEOT> toAdd;
|
|
typename eoPop<MOEOT>::iterator it;
|
|
};
